Population in Obornicki County 2020
In 2020, Obornicki county ranked 249 of 380 Polish counties. Population shrank by 321 residents -0.54% between 2015-2020, at 59,180.
Among 339 declining counties, ranked in top 30% for steepest loss. Within Greater Poland province, ranked 27 of 35 counties.
Based on 31 years of official GUS statistics for Obornicki county and its 3 municipalities within Greater Poland province.
